Epsilon-Insensitive Fuzzy c-Medians Clustering

Fuzzy clustering helps to find natural vague boundaries in data. The fuzzy C-Means (FCM) method is one of the most popular clustering methods based on minimization of a criterion function. However, one of the greatest disadvantages of this method is its sensivity to presence of noise and outliers in data. This paper introduces a new ε-insensitive Fuzzy C-Medians (εFCMed) clustering algorithm. As a special case, this algorithm includes the well-known Fuzzy C-Medians method (FCMed). Performance of the new clustering algorithm is experimentally compared with the Fuzzy C-Means (FCM) and the FCMed methods using synthetic heavy-tailed and overlapped groups in background noise, and the Iris database.
